你查询的IP:[118.66.38.63]  地理位置:中国

最新查询121.8.28.101 60.194.157.4 121.255.1.27 119.60.214.181 121.76.94.32 119.19.201.238 60.208.91.84 123.8.199.38 117.22.63.88 118.66.38.63 202.173.224.32 125.169.104.166 124.42.106.20 123.244.179.230 203.161.192.92 122.49.116.114 202.38.158.27 124.248.150.101 210.5.187.145 202.38.192.12 210.12.253.65 119.162.85.149 117.128.26.51 116.60.228.46 210.87.128.123 202.91.128.41 218.192.1.27 119.60.20.84 124.64.8.36 202.4.252.226 220.152.128.29